Transaction 70230e53fd2db43dd0b5246e6255e77791ffd2a3b732ffd731d7f2450a645dc3

block
9e2b58254d17bbcf6ce16b18b34ff3c0890205532c677a522bfd80bd9185fdfa

1 Input

23 Outputs